What Is Anatase titanium dioxide?

Anatase titanium dioxide (TiO₂) is among the three naturally existing crystalline varieties of titanium dioxide, together with rutile and brookite. Featuring a unique tetragonal crystal structure, anatase TiO₂ has a refractive index of about 2.55 and is well known for its outstanding blue-white luster, small particle size, and strong photocatalytic activity — these properties distinguish it from rutile, the more widely applied form.

Anatase titanium dioxide is mainly manufactured via the sulfate method. It is highly valued due to its low oil absorption, soft texture, and slight abrasiveness, which make it especially suitable for applications requiring mild processing conditions and smooth surface quality. Although anatase is less thermally stable compared to rutile — it transforms irreversibly into the rutile phase when the temperature exceeds 700°C — its distinctive optical features and high photochemical reactivity make it the preferred grade in a specific range of specialized industrial fields, such as textile fiber production, papermaking, and photocatalytic functional coatings.

Thermal Instability at High Temperatures —

Anatase TiO₂ undergoes irreversible phase transformation into rutile when heated beyond 700°C, which restricts its application in high-temperature processing conditions and narrows its applicable scope relative to thermally stable rutile-type products.

Lower Opacity Than Rutile

With a refractive index of roughly 2.55, lower than the 2.72 of rutile TiO₂, anatase titanium dioxide exhibits weaker hiding capacity, rendering it inappropriate for applications where high opacity and strong tinting performance serve as core performance indicators.

Photocatalytic Degradation Risk in Coatings

Although the high photocatalytic activity of anatase TiO₂ is advantageous in functional applications, it may accelerate the decomposition of organic binders and resins in traditional coating systems under long-term ultraviolet irradiation.

Limited Weather Resistance

Anatase TiO₂ does not possess the long-term weathering resistance exhibited by surface-modified rutile products, rendering it less appropriate for exterior coatings and outdoor plastic applications subjected to continuous environmental erosion.
